5-star luxury in the tallest occupied building on the West Coast
Panoramic Views & Sky-High Experiences
InterContinental Los Angeles Downtown sits on the 70th floor of the tallest occupied building on the West Coast. Guests access the sky lobby at floor 70 and from there take separate elevators to their rooms below. The hotel's Spire 73 is the tallest open-air bar in the Western Hemisphere, offering 360-degree views of the city. The Club InterContinental Lounge on the 70th floor provides exclusive access with a buffet breakfast and evening cocktails. Rooms feature floor-to-ceiling windows that capture the downtown skyline and the Hollywood sign.
Guest Rooms & Club Suites
Corner one-bedroom suites provide panoramic views stretching across the entire Los Angeles basin. All guest rooms have floor-to-ceiling windows and separate bathtubs and showers in the bathroom. The hotel offers Executive Rooms and Club Suites that include access to the Club InterContinental Lounge on the 70th floor. Club guests receive breakfast, evening hors d'oeuvres, and premium beverages during cocktail hours. Rooms are equipped with Samsung TVs and chrome cast streaming, plus Breydo toiletries.
Dining & Lounges
La Boucherie is an on-site steakhouse and seafood restaurant located on the 71st floor with views of the LA skyline. The hotel also operates Dekkadance, a casual dining venue, and Spire 73 for cocktails and small plates. A farm-to-fork concept is used across the restaurants, sourcing ingredients from local suppliers. The lobby bar on the 70th floor serves cocktails and small plates, and Café WG on the ground floor offers coffee and sandwiches. The hotel caters to diverse dietary needs with vegetarian and gluten-free options available.
Wellness & Recreation
The outdoor pool area includes cabanas, fire pits, and a heated pool with views of the city. The state-of-the-art fitness center is equipped with Technogym equipment and includes a separate studio area and a real squat rack with lift platform. The gym also has wet and dry saunas in the locker rooms. Sun loungers and pool towels are provided, and the pool is open year-round. A hot tub and shallow end are also available for guests.
Business & Services
InterContinental Los Angeles Downtown offers over 8700 m² of meeting and event space across multiple floors. The hotel provides a 24-hour business center and concierge service for event planning. In-room dining is available, and the hotel has room service. Valet parking is the only option, at $65 per night plus tax, with in-and-out privileges. The hotel is pet-friendly, with a pet package that includes a bed and bowls, but no designated pet relief area on the property. Staff can provide recommendations for a nearby dog park.
